Oren Segal and Seamus discuss the way that data and information are shared and how we engage with media coverage of terrorism. They dig into the dynamics of domestic terrorists’ cases and ways for the general public to engage in dismantling hate and extremism in their local communities.
Seamus Hughes is the Deputy Director of the Program on Extremism at George Washington University. He is an expert on terrorism, homegrown violent extremism, and countering violent extremism (CVE).
